#10365b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#10365b is composed of 6.3% red, 21.2% green and 35.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.4% cyan, 40.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 64.3% black. It has a hue angle of 209.6 degrees, a saturation of 70.1% and a lightness of 21%. #10365b color hex could be obtained by blending #206cb6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

Shades and Tints of #10365b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010508 is the darkest color, while #f6faf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#10365b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#353636 is the less saturated color, while #043667 is the most saturated one.
